Medium cc5929e49e32e536e0eb0459d8a2e943 William Conroy and his wife, Stacy, sold a four-bedroom, three-bath home at 4623 W. Sunset Blvd. in Sunset Park to Paul Andrew Gustafson Jr. and Ivy McPherson Gustafson for $485,000 on Sept. 28.

The Conroys paid $535,000 for the property in March 2008. The 3,210-square-foot home was built in 1947.

Mr. Conroy is an associate at the St. Petersburg office of the law firm Englander Fischer. The areas of his practice include commercial real estate, business and banking law and commercial transactions.

He previously was an associate in the real estate and finance group at Carlton Fields, P.A.

He earned his undergraduate degree in political science from Yale University and his J.D. from the University of Pennsylvania. He also earned a certificate in business and public policy from the Wharton School of Business.

Ms. Conroy is of counsel at the law firm Greg W. Dworzanowski, P.A. in Tampa.

She previously served as an associate at Holland & Knight LLP.

She has a B.A. in political science and international studies from Yale University and a J.D. from University of Pennsylvania Law School.

According to BlockShopper.com, there have been 70 home sales in Sunset Park during the past 12 months, with a median sales price of $442,000.
